On another note, Ashley would like a method that allows the user to select one or more successive loops (e.g., for Fuse Loops). |
From AK: If you select the outer do-loop header in a perfect loop nest DO I = 1,10 DO J = 1,10 ... and include the line ending following that header in the selection (on Windows, anyway), the FortranResourceRefactoring#getLoopNode will attempt to include the inner loop header in the selection.
